The Step-by-Step Process of Getting a UK Driving License

Obtaining a driving license in the UK normally involves numerous distinct steps. Below is a detailed breakdown of the process:

Step 1: Apply for a Provisional License

People should be at least 17 years old to apply for a provisional driving license in the UK. The application can be made online or through post. Secret requirements consist of:

  • Evidence of identity (e.g., passport or national ID).
  • A recent passport-sized photograph.
  • A cost of ₤ 34 (online) or ₤ 43 (by post).

The provisional license enables new drivers to begin their learning journey.

Step 2: Learn to Drive

When the provisionary license is acquired, people can begin discovering to drive. This can be achieved through:

  • Private practice: This involves driving with a qualified driver who's at least 21 years old and has actually held a full license for a minimum of 3 years.

Step 3: Take the Theory Test

After obtaining sufficient driving practice, the next step is to take the theory test. This test includes two parts:

  1. Multiple-Choice Questions: Candidates are required to address 50 questions with a passing mark of 43.

  2. Threat Perception Test: Test-takers should recognize possible risks utilizing video clips, with an optimal rating of 75 points.

The theory test is designed to evaluate a person's knowledge of road signs, rules, and safe driving practices. Candidates need to pass this test before progressing to the practical driving test.

Step 4: Book and Take the Practical Driving Test

When the theory test is passed, prospects can reserve their practical driving test. The practical test consists of:

  • A lorry safety check (showing understanding of standard car upkeep).
  • An on-road driving assessment lasting around 40 minutes.
  • Maneuver tasks that check particular driving skills.

Prospects need to demonstrate skills in various driving circumstances to pass.

Step 5: Receive a Full Driving License

Bottom Line to Keep in Mind

When looking for a driving license in the UK, individuals must consider the following points:

  • Age and Eligibility: Candidates should be at least 17 years of ages to drive a car. For motorbikes, different age requirements apply.

  • Health Requirements: Applicants must be mentally and physically fit to drive. Particular medical conditions should be divulged to the DVLA.

  • Driving Laws and Regulations: Familiarity with UK roadway indications and regulations is crucial for both the theoretical and useful tests.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: What is the expense of acquiring a UK driving license?

The overall expense can differ, however people should budget plan for:

  • Provisional License: ₤ 34 (online) or ₤ 43 (post).
  • Theory Test: Approximately ₤ 23.
  • Dry Run: Approximately ₤ 62 (weekday) or ₤ 75 (weekend).
  • Driving lessons: Varies, however generally around ₤ 25-₤ 40 per lesson.

Q2: How long does it take to get a complete driving license?

This differs by specific and can vary from a few months to over a year, depending on individual schedules, lessons taken, and success in passing each test.

Q3: Can I practice driving with a provisional license?

Yes, you can practice driving with a provisionary license, however just if accompanied by a certified driver.

Q4: What if I fail a test?

Failing a test prevails. You can retake the theory test as quickly as you feel ready. For the useful test, you must wait a minimum of 10 days before rebooking.

Q5: What should I do if I lose my license?

If a driving license is lost or taken, individuals must report it to the DVLA and apply for a replacement. This can be done online.
